Santa Claus in Amsterdam

Dutch actor Patrick Mathurin (L) dressed as Sinterklaas (Santa Claus), meets people in Amsterdam, on November 5, 2016. Actor Mathurin is one of the anti-racism demonstrators who protest against the traditional figure of the Black Peter, the traditional black-faced companion of Saint Nicolas during the Sinterklaas or Saint Nicolas festival, that has become the subject of much controversy in recent years as some people believe it to be a racist caricature. The character first appeared in its current form in an 1850 book by Jan Schenkman and is commonly depicted as a blackamoor from Spain. (Photo by Romy Arroyo Fernandez/NurPhoto)
